21 to Jan 1, 2018 · pravastatin 20mg produces an approximate LDL reduction of 24% - if the dose of pravastatin is doubled to 40mg then there is an approximate 30% LDL reduction expected with this dose of pravastatin; the "6 percent rule" holds approximately for all statins (1,2) Reference: J Am Coll Cardiol
